| A Segway is a perfect way to get around DC. I was a little worried that I might be running over pedestrians and crashing into things, but it is nothing like that. After a very short period using it, it becomes as intuitive as walking. The folks at Capital Segway were pleasant to work with and made sure we were all completely comfortable using them before we started out. The machines are a blast and any age person can adapt to them easily. The tour itself was informative and fun, and gave a nice overview of some of the major sites of the city. Our guide was knowledgeable and helpful, even giving good suggestions of places to have lunch afterwards. Was one of the highlights of our trip. |

| I loved this tour so much, I don't know where to begin. I have wanted to ride on a Segway since the first time I saw one, but never thought I would get the chance. I was in DC and wanted to take a tour of the various landmarks and saw a brochure at my hotel about the Capital Segway tour. Somewhat apprehensively, I purchased tickets for me and my husband, and boy, am I glad I did. We both had such a blast!
Before the tour starts, you watch a SegWay safety video, then each individual is taught how to operate the Segway before you leave the store. This process did not take long at all.
Our tour guide was very nice and very knowledgable. We got to see countless landmarks in way less time than it would have taken to walk from one to the other (and frankly, I could not have done it on foot).
Riding (driving?) the Segway was much easier (and less scary) than I thought it would be, and nothing short of exhilarating. If I was staying in DC longer I would have taken the Seway tour again just for the fun of it. |
